Granok demon was a species of humanoid demons. Sahjhan, an enemy of Angel Investigations, belonged to this race.[1]

History[]

Granoks were fierce warriors that reveled in the carnage and death they caused. Mesektet and Wolfram & Hart found them too chaotic and unpredictable, for which they transformed the demons into incorporeal beings, unable to interact with the physical world. Several ended up trapped in Resikhian urns.[1]

One, Sahjhan, learned of a prophecy that stated that the son of the vampire Angel would kill him,[1] and he teamed up with Daniel Holtz in hopes of killing Angel before Connor could be born and the prophecy fulfilled.[2] To this end, when Holtz refused to kill Connor, he threatened to swallow the world into the hell dimension Quor'toth, causing Holtz to jump inside with Connor.[3] In an attempt to force Sahjhan to help get Connor back, Angel restored him to corporeal form with a spell, but he was no match for the powerful demon. However, Justine Cooper trapped Sahjhan in a Resikhian urn that Holtz had left behind.[1]

Connor eventually managed to return a few months later as a teenager, due to the time difference between dimensions, and later gained a normal life. Sahjhan's urn somehow fell into the hands of his old enemy Cyvus Vail. Two years after Sahjhan's attempts to foil the prophecy, Vail became determined to fulfill it to put his affairs in order. He forced Angel to reveal to Connor his powers and get him to fight Sahjhan. Sahjhan was released and, once Connor's memories were restored, he was able to best Sahjhan and behead him.[4]

Physical appearance[]

Granok demons were humanoid beings recognizable by their pale white skin, white eyes, and long hair. Their faces and wrists presented natural scars, self-inflicted tribal marks, and, usually, battle scars.[1]

Powers and abilities[]

While in corporeal form, Granok demons possessed great physical strength and resistance. Sahjhan was capable of surviving impact with a large truck without injury and proved to be stronger than a vampire of Angel's age and status during their fight.[1]

After being made incorporeal, Granoks were supposed to be unable to do anything besides watching and talking.[1] However, the case of Sahjhan proved that Granoks would be able to teleport through time[1] and dimensions, assume human form, and even manipulate the electromagnetic spectrum in a limited fashion (allowing Sahjhan to turn off TVs by waving his arm).[2]

As other incorporeal beings,[5] Granoks were capable of limited interaction with the physical world, which would require great concentration, as Sahjhan carried clothes for Holtz[2] and threw dusts during the ritual to awaken him.[6]

The dimensional essence of a Granok could be captured and contained by using a Resikhian urn. The urn would have the same effect both on corporeal and non-corporeal Granoks.[1] The captured Granok could be easily released by opening the urn.[4]
